Each year Firefighters across the nation take to the streets, including Firefighters from the Los Angeles County Fire Department, for the Muscular Dystrophy Association’s (MDA) “Fill the Boot” events across the country to help kids and adults with muscular dystrophy live longer and grow stronger.
On May 22-24, 2019, Los Angeles County Fire and Local 1014 will be engaging in a countywide Fill the Boot campaign. We will begin asking our members to volunteer their time to walk the streets and ask the residents of Los Angeles County to “Fill the Boot.”
Over the past three years, LA County Fire alone has raised over $360,000 in support of MDA, through participation in our annual Fill the Boot campaign. We are the second-largest fundraiser in the state for the MDA—this year, we want to be #1!

MDA maintains a nationwide network or 200 clinics, six of which are located in the Greater Los Angeles District. Funds raised by our Firefighters each year go directly towards helping these kids get lifechanging medicines and therapy treatments.
